RCMP recognize youth from Crossfield for her lifesaving efforts

A young girl from Crossfield played the role of hero for her family last month.

A medical emergency at a home in Crossfield took place on March 26th and Airdrie RCMP say that 5-year-old Ellie Mae Lefebvre stayed calm and called 911. Her father was then taken care of when RCMP and EMS quickly responded. Mounties say “she activated the medic alarm they have at home and then 911 called the residence and obtained additional information” from her.

She was presented with a certificate for her bravery and quick thing on April 4th and also received a few RCMP presents.

Airdrie RCMP note that this story is a reminder to parents “to teach children what to do in an emergency. Because Ellie knew what to do, her Dad is still with them today.”
